With the late signing period coming around in February, who could Michigan State football target to round out their 2021 class?
Michigan State had a successful early signing day in December. Eighteen of their 20 commits in the 2021 class signed their letters of intent.
They added a few transfers, and they are likely to add more.
Defensive lineman Rayshaun Benny remains committed but did not sign his letter of intent. Four-star running back Audric Estime flipped to Notre Dame, but the Spartans’ added former top-five running back Harold Joiner from the transfer portal.
Also, Mel Tucker had a surprise for Spartan fans as four-star linebacker Ma’a Gaoteote who was a USC commit ended up signing with Michigan State.
There are a few positions that Michigan State still needs to address. With the late signing period coming around, you can expect Michigan State to add more 2021 players.
